(Former Puerto Rican Baseball Player Who Played as an Outfielder) Cheo Cruz Dilan, known as "Cheo," had a successful career as a Major League Baseball outfielder from 1970 to 1988, primarily with the Houston Astros. During his time in the league, he was a two-time All-Star, won two Silver Slugger Awards, led the National League in hits in 1983, and received numerous accolades for his performance. Cruz continued his involvement with the Astros after retiring as a player, serving as a coach and front office executive. He was honored with jersey retirement and induction into the team's Hall of Fame in recognition of his lasting impact on the organization.
